第7章文件和数据格式化
第7章 文件和数据格式化
文件的使用
文件的使用
文件概述文件是一个存储在辅助存储器上的数据序列,可以包含任何数据内容。概念上,文件是数据的集合和抽象,类似地,函数是程序的集合和抽象。用文件形式组织和表达数据更有效也更为灵活。文件包括两种类型:文本文件和二进制文件
文件概述 文件是一个存储在辅助存储器上的数据序列,可以包含任何 数据内容。概念上,文件是数据的集合和抽象,类似地,函数 是程序的集合和抽象。用文件形式组织和表达数据更有效也更 为灵活。文件包括两种类型:文本文件和二进制文件
文件概述二进制文件直接由比特0和比特1组成,没有统一字符编码!文件内部数据的组织格式与文件用途有关。二进制文件和文本文件最主要的区别在于是否有统一的字符编码无论文件创建为文本文件或者二进制文件,都可以用“文本文件方式”和“二进制文件方式”打开,打开后的操作不同
文件概述 二进制文件直接由比特0和比特1组成,没有统一字符编码, 文件内部数据的组织格式与文件用途有关。二进制文件和文本 文件最主要的区别在于是否有统一的字符编码 无论文件创建为文本文件或者二进制文件,都可以用“文本 文件方式”和“二进制文件方式”打开,打开后的操作不同
文件概述微实例7.1:理解文本文件和二进制文件的区别。微实例7.1m7.1DiffTextBin.pytextFile=open("7.1.txt","rt")#t表示文本文件方式12print(textFile.readline())3textFile.close()#r表示二进制文件方式4binFile=open("7-l.txt","rb")5print(binFile.readline())6binFile.close()
文件概述 微实例7.1:理解文本文件和二进制文件的区别。 微实例7.1 m7.1DiffTextBin.py 1 2 3 4 5 6 textFile = open("7.1.txt","rt") #t表示文本文件方式 print(textFile.readline()) textFile.close() binFile = open("7-1.txt","rb") #r表示二进制文件方式 print(binFile.readline()) binFile.close()